5 Best Worldwide Holiday Destinations for Visiting with Babies and Toddlers
Planning a vacation with babies and toddlers can be both exciting and challenging. Finding the perfect holiday destination that caters to the needs of your little ones is essential for a memorable and enjoyable family getaway. In this article, we will explore the five best worldwide holiday destinations that are ideal for visiting with babies and toddlers. From magical theme parks to relaxing beach resorts, these destinations offer a perfect blend of family-friendly attractions and amenities.
Orlando, Florida, USA: The Ultimate Theme Park Experience
Orlando is often referred to as the "Theme Park Capital of the World," and for good reason. With world-renowned attractions like Walt Disney World, Universal Orlando Resort, and SeaWorld Orlando, it is a dream destination for families with young children. These theme parks offer a wide range of age-appropriate rides, shows, and interactive experiences that will leave your little ones in awe. Additionally, Orlando boasts numerous family-friendly resorts and hotels that provide amenities such as play areas, swimming pools, and childcare services.
Costa del Sol, Spain: Sun, Sand, and Family Fun
The Costa del Sol, located along the southern coast of Spain, is a paradise for families seeking sun, sand, and relaxation. With its beautiful beaches and warm weather, it offers the perfect backdrop for a memorable family vacation. The region also features family-friendly attractions such as the Bioparc Fuengirola, Tivoli World amusement park, and the Sea Life Benalmadena aquarium. Moreover, there is a wide selection of resorts and holiday rentals that cater to families, providing amenities like kids' clubs, playgrounds, and babysitting services.
Tokyo, Japan: Where Tradition Meets Family Fun
Tokyo may not be the first destination that comes to mind when travelling with babies and toddlers, but it has emerged as a family-friendly city in recent years. The city offers a unique blend of tradition and modernity, providing an enriching cultural experience for the entire family. Tokyo Disneyland, Tokyo DisneySea, and Sanrio Puroland are some of the must-visit attractions that offer magical moments for young children. Additionally, Tokyo is home to beautiful parks like Ueno Park and Yoyogi Park, where kids can enjoy open spaces and playgrounds.
Gold Coast, Australia: Beaches, Theme Parks, and Wildlife Encounters
The Gold Coast in Australia is a dream destination for families with its pristine beaches, thrilling theme parks, and abundant wildlife. Families can enjoy the famous theme parks like Dreamworld, Warner Bros. Movie World, and SeaWorld, where kids can have unforgettable experiences. Moreover, the region offers opportunities to interact with native Australian wildlife at places like Currumbin Wildlife Sanctuary. With a variety of family-friendly accommodations available, including resorts and apartments, the Gold Coast ensures a comfortable and enjoyable stay for families.
Bali, Indonesia: Tropical Paradise for the Whole Family
Bali is a tropical paradise that appeals to families seeking a serene and exotic destination. The island offers stunning beaches, lush landscapes, and a rich cultural heritage. Families can explore attractions such as the Bali Safari and Marine Park, Waterbom Bali Water Park, and enjoy leisurely walks through the picturesque rice terraces. Bali also boasts numerous family-friendly resorts and villas with amenities like kids' clubs, playgrounds, and babysitting services.
When planning a vacation with babies and toddlers, selecting the right holiday destination is crucial. The five worldwide holiday destinations mentioned above – Orlando, Costa del Sol, Tokyo, the Gold Coast, and Bali – offer the perfect combination of family-friendly attractions and amenities. From the enchantment of theme parks to the tranquillity of beautiful beaches, these destinations ensure a memorable trip for the whole family, including toddlers.

The Ultimate Guide to Hiring a Holiday Home Agent
Tumblr media
When it comes to managing a holiday rental property, hiring a holiday home agent can make all the difference. Whether you're a homeowner looking to maximize rental income or a guest searching for the perfect vacation stay, understanding the role of a holiday home agent is essential. This guide will walk you through everything you need to know, from their responsibilities to challenges, a step-by-step hiring process, and a real-life case study.
What Does a Holiday Home Agent Do?
A holiday home agent is a professional responsible for managing vacation rental properties on behalf of homeowners. Their duties include marketing, guest communication, maintenance coordination, and ensuring a smooth rental experience. Here’s a breakdown of their key responsibilities:
Marketing the Property – Listing the home on platforms like Airbnb, Booking.com, and Vrbo.
Handling Bookings – Managing reservations and ensuring no double bookings.
Guest Communication – Answering inquiries, providing check-in details, and addressing concerns.
Property Maintenance – Organizing cleaning, repairs, and inspections.
Pricing Strategy – Setting competitive rates based on market trends and seasonal demand.
Legal Compliance – Ensuring the property meets local short-term rental regulations.
Challenges of Managing a Holiday Home Without an Agent
Many homeowners attempt to manage their vacation rentals independently, but this can present several challenges:
1. Time-Consuming Responsibilities
Handling inquiries, bookings, and maintenance can become overwhelming, especially if you have multiple properties or a full-time job.
2. Marketing Difficulties
Reaching the right audience and optimizing listings for better visibility requires expertise in digital marketing and SEO.
3. Guest Management Issues
Communicating with guests, resolving complaints, and providing customer service 24/7 can be exhausting.
4. Maintenance and Upkeep
Coordinating with cleaners, plumbers, and electricians is challenging, especially if you don’t live near the rental property.
5. Legal Compliance Risks
Each region has different short-term rental laws, and failing to comply can result in fines or property bans.
Step-by-Step Guide to Hiring a Holiday Home Agent
If you’re considering hiring a holiday home agent, follow these steps to ensure you choose the right one for your needs.
Step 1: Define Your Needs
Before you start looking for an agent, determine what services you require. Do you need full-service management, or just assistance with marketing and bookings?
Step 2: Research and Shortlist Agents
Look for experienced holiday home agents in your area. Read reviews, check their portfolio, and compare their services.
Step 3: Evaluate Their Experience
Choose an agent with a proven track record of managing successful vacation rentals. Ask about their experience with properties similar to yours.
Step 4: Compare Fees and Contracts
Understand the agent’s fee structure. Some charge a fixed monthly fee, while others take a commission on bookings. Read the contract carefully to ensure there are no hidden fees.
Step 5: Check Communication and Responsiveness
A good holiday home agent should be easily reachable and provide timely responses. Poor communication can lead to unhappy guests and lost revenue.
Step 6: Request a Marketing Strategy
Ask how they plan to market your property. A strong strategy includes professional photography, optimized listings, and promotions on multiple booking platforms.
Step 7: Start with a Trial Period
Before committing to a long-term contract, consider a trial period to evaluate the agent’s performance.
Case Study: How a Holiday Home Agent Transformed a Rental Business
The Problem: John, a property owner in the Gold Coast, struggled to manage his holiday rental. Despite having a beautiful beachfront home, he faced low occupancy rates, poor guest reviews, and high maintenance costs.
The Solution: John hired a professional holiday home agent who implemented a new pricing strategy, revamped the property’s listing with professional photos, and improved guest communication.
The Results:
Occupancy rates increased from 40% to 85%.
Guest ratings improved from 3.5 to 4.8 stars.
Monthly revenue doubled within six months.
John’s experience proves that hiring an experienced holiday home agent can significantly enhance rental success.
Conclusion: Is Hiring a Holiday Home Agent Worth It?
If you own a vacation rental and struggle with management, hiring a holiday home agent is a smart investment. They handle everything from marketing to guest services, ensuring a stress-free experience for both owners and renters. With the right agent, you can maximize occupancy, increase revenue, and enjoy peace of mind knowing your property is in good hands.

Affordable Gold Coast Adventures: How to Swim with Turtles on a Budget
The Gold Coast is renowned for its golden beaches, vibrant marine life, and thrilling outdoor activities. Among the most sought-after experiences is the chance to swim with turtles on the Gold Coast. This awe-inspiring encounter with nature is not only memorable but can also be surprisingly affordable if you plan wisely.
Whether you're a local resident or a visitor, exploring ways to experience this adventure without breaking the bank is entirely possible. Here's how to make the most of your budget while enjoying one of the Gold Coast's most magical marine experiences.
Tumblr media
Why the Gold Coast is Perfect for Swimming with Turtles
The Gold Coast is home to crystal-clear waters and a thriving ecosystem, making it an ideal destination for marine enthusiasts. Several species of turtles, including green sea turtles and hawksbill turtles, inhabit these waters, particularly around protected marine reserves and coral reefs.
The region’s warm climate and abundant food sources attract turtles year-round, providing ample opportunities for close encounters in their natural habitat.
Top Spots to Swim with Turtles on the Gold Coast
Exploring the best locations to swim with turtles on the Gold Coast is essential to maximize your experience. Some of the most popular and budget-friendly spots include:
1. Cook Island Aquatic Reserve
Located just off the coast of Fingal Head, Cook Island is a well-known marine sanctuary where turtles thrive. Accessible via a short boat ride, this area offers clear waters ideal for snorkeling and swimming with turtles.
2. Wave Break Island
Wave Break Island is a hotspot for snorkeling and is easily accessible from the mainland. Known for its calm waters and diverse marine life, visitors often spot turtles while enjoying a serene swimming experience.
3. Tallebudgera Creek
For those who prefer staying closer to shore, Tallebudgera Creek is a hidden gem. This picturesque creek boasts tranquil waters and occasional turtle sightings, making it a cost-effective option for families or solo travelers.
Tips for an Affordable Turtle Swimming Adventure
1. Choose Off-Peak Seasons
Planning your trip during off-peak times can significantly reduce costs. The Gold Coast is a year-round destination, but visiting outside major holidays and school breaks can save money on accommodation and tours.
2. Bring Your Own Snorkeling Gear
Purchasing or borrowing snorkeling equipment before your trip can eliminate rental fees. Basic gear like a mask, snorkel, and fins is sufficient for swimming with turtles in most locations.
3. Opt for Local Guides and Operators
Look for budget-friendly local tour operators who specialize in small group excursions. These tours often provide excellent value and focus on eco-friendly practices, ensuring a sustainable experience.
4. Utilize Public Transport or Carpool
Save on transportation by using public transit options or sharing rides with fellow travelers. Many popular turtle swimming spots are accessible by bus or within a short drive from central Gold Coast areas.
Responsible Turtle Swimming Practices
When swimming with turtles on the Gold Coast, it’s crucial to prioritize their safety and well-being. Follow these guidelines to ensure a respectful encounter:
Keep a Safe Distance: Avoid touching or chasing turtles, as this can cause stress or harm to the animal.
Do Not Disturb Their Habitat: Refrain from stepping on coral reefs or disturbing seagrass beds where turtles feed.
Use Reef-Safe Sunscreen: Protect the marine environment by using biodegradable sunscreen that won't harm aquatic life.
Follow Local Regulations: Adhere to guidelines set by marine parks and reserves to preserve the natural ecosystem.
Free and Low-Cost Activities Nearby
To enhance your Gold Coast adventure without overspending, consider combining your turtle swimming experience with these budget-friendly activities:
Explore Burleigh Heads National Park, where you can hike scenic trails and enjoy stunning coastal views.
Visit the Gold Coast's iconic beaches, such as Surfers Paradise or Coolangatta, for sunbathing and relaxation.
Stroll through local markets to discover unique souvenirs and sample fresh, affordable cuisine.
Plan Your Turtle Adventure Today
Swimming with turtles on the Gold Coast is an unforgettable experience that doesn't have to strain your wallet. By choosing the right locations, planning ahead, and embracing sustainable practices, anyone can enjoy this extraordinary encounter with nature.
Whether you're snorkeling off a secluded island or exploring a tranquil creek, the opportunity to swim with turtles on the Gold Coast is a must for adventurers and nature lovers alike.

Property Management in Gold Coast: A Comprehensive Guide
Tumblr media
The Gold Coast, known for its stunning beaches, vibrant nightlife, and growing business hubs, is a highly desirable location for property investment. However, managing properties in this dynamic environment requires skill, knowledge, and professional expertise. Property management services in the Gold Coast are essential for investors who wish to maintain and grow the value of their real estate assets while minimizing the day-to-day responsibilities associated with property ownership.
1. The Role of a Property Manager
A property manager acts as the intermediary between property owners and tenants, ensuring smooth operations, compliance with local laws, and maximizing rental income. In the Gold Coast, where demand for rental properties is strong, the role of a property manager is especially crucial.
Key Responsibilities:
Tenant Screening and Leasing: Property managers handle tenant applications, ensuring that tenants have good credit histories, rental backgrounds, and are suitable for the property.
Rent Collection and Financial Management: They oversee the collection of rent, ensuring timely payments, and providing financial reports to property owners.
Property Maintenance and Repairs: From organizing regular maintenance to handling emergency repairs, property managers ensure the property remains in top condition.
Legal Compliance: The property management team ensures adherence to local regulations, including bond management, tenancy agreements, and property inspections.
2. Why Gold Coast?
Booming Real Estate Market:
The Gold Coast is one of Australia’s fastest-growing regions. With a population surge and significant infrastructure developments, the demand for rental properties has increased significantly. This makes the city an attractive location for property investors seeking steady rental income and long-term appreciation.
Diverse Property Types:
From beachfront apartments to suburban houses and commercial properties, the Gold Coast offers a wide variety of real estate options. Property managers in this region often specialize in different property types, allowing them to provide tailored services to meet specific investment goals.
Tourism Influence:
The Gold Coast is a tourist hotspot, which has fueled the growth of short-term rental properties, including vacation homes and holiday apartments. Property managers in this niche must navigate fluctuating demands and manage bookings while ensuring high occupancy rates.
3. Challenges of Property Management in Gold Coast
Despite its appeal, managing properties in the Gold Coast comes with unique challenges:
Seasonal Demand: The Gold Coast’s property market can be influenced by seasonal factors, particularly in areas catering to tourists. Property managers must have strategies to maintain high occupancy during off-peak periods.
Maintenance and Wear and Tear: Properties near the beach are susceptible to weather-related wear, requiring more frequent upkeep and maintenance. Skilled property managers ensure that these additional costs are budgeted for and handled promptly.
Regulatory Compliance: Queensland has specific regulations governing rental properties, and non-compliance can result in hefty penalties. Professional property management teams stay updated on changes to tenancy laws, ensuring all legal obligations are met.
4. Benefits of Hiring a Property Management Service in Gold Coast
Maximizing ROI:
A skilled property manager can help maximize the return on investment (ROI) by setting optimal rental rates, reducing vacancy periods, and ensuring the property is well-maintained. By staying updated on market trends, property managers can advise on strategies for rent increases or property upgrades.
Tenant Retention:
Experienced property managers focus on building good relationships with tenants, addressing their concerns quickly, and ensuring they feel valued. Happy tenants are more likely to renew their leases, reducing turnover rates and saving property owners the cost and hassle of finding new tenants.
Streamlining Operations:
For out-of-town property owners, hiring a professional property management company in the Gold Coast is especially beneficial. Property managers take over the day-to-day tasks, allowing owners to focus on other investments or responsibilities without the burden of managing tenants, repairs, or financial records.
5. Choosing the Right Property Manager
When selecting a property management company in the Gold Coast, it’s important to consider factors such as experience, specialization, and reputation. Here are a few tips:
Experience in the Gold Coast Market: A company with deep local knowledge will be more effective in managing properties, understanding tenant preferences, and navigating seasonal fluctuations.
Customer Reviews and Testimonials: Look for property managers with positive feedback from both tenants and property owners.
Range of Services: Opt for a property manager who offers comprehensive services, including both long-term rental management and short-term holiday letting, to maximize the potential of your property.
Conclusion
Investing in Gold Coast real estate offers promising returns, but effective property management in gold coast is key to realizing the full potential of your investment. By working with an experienced property management company, you can enjoy the benefits of owning property in this vibrant region without the stress of day-to-day management. Whether you own a single property or a portfolio, a property manager ensures your investment is in capable hands.
